Bats in Homes and Rabies Risk | Philadelphia News
Bats are showing up in unexpected places across Delaware County, Pennsylvania — homes, offices, even cribs — as young bats practice flying. Health officials report 75 exposures this year, with 40% in just the last month; two tested bats carried rabies. While danger is real, experts urge caution, not panic — bats are vital insect controllers, munching on pests that damage crops and forests. If you spot one, don’t touch it: open windows to let it go, or call a professional for tricky situations like attic intruders.
